Web1 mrt. 2024 · Food sources of erythritol Erythritol is found naturally in fruits like grapes, peaches, pears and watermelon. It’s also found in mushrooms and fermented foods like beer, cheese, sake, soy sauce and wine. Web21 nov. 2024 · Common Polyols Found in Food. There are seven main types of polyols.
